Robert J. Schantz
2020-12-22

            Robert J. Schantz, 79, of Pennsburg, passed away on Sunday, December 20,

2020. He was the loving husband of Diane C. (Croissette) Schantz, sharing 58 years of marriage together.

            Born in Sellersville, he was the son of the late Richard and Rovina (Snyder) Schantz.

            Bob was a 1959 graduate of Upper Perkiomen High School and a car salesman for over 40 years, Heimbach & Sweatt Chevrolet, Harley Auto, Dames Chevrolet retiring from Partners in Cars. After retiring he delivered auto parts and was a driver for an auto auction.

            He enjoyed drag racing at Maple Grove, when his son raced, and watching NHRA and Nascar. He also enjoyed watching his grandson play softball, watching the younger boys play in his back yard, gardening and anything about cars. He also loved all his cats that have gone home before him.

            Surviving along with his wife are his son, Ryan Schantz and companion Rose Discipio; three grandsons, Justin Sell and wife, Paula, and Jacob and Jack Schantz; a sister, Sandra Kriebel and husband, Andrew; a brother, Rick Schantz and wife, Jan; one niece; and five nephews. He is predeceased by a daughter, Kelly Sell and a sister, Vivian Boyer.
